About the session
Today's AI technology is incredible, yet its continued progress and proliferation into the world face significant challenges, such as its high compute cost and low adaptability. Brains in nature have evolved to solve exactly these problems, and now more than ever we stand to gain by studying nature's principles of brain computation and applying them to computer architecture and AI algorithms. This talk covers findings from Intel Labs' neuromorphic research and the evolution of its Loihi chips in the pursuit of faster, more efficient, and more adaptable AI.
Mike Davies, Director, Neuromorphic Computing Lab, Intel Corporation, USA
